New Ulm's published capital plans list 18 water, sewer and wastewater line items with a combined planning budget of $8M, of which 8 items worth $3M sit in the wastewater and sewer departments. The largest single item is Franklin Street from 5th North St to 12th North St at $745K (2027). A capital improvement plan (CIP) is a city’s multi-year budget for building and replacing infrastructure. The water, sewer and wastewater sections list each project with its budget and the years it is funded, which makes them the earliest public signal that a plant, pump station or pipe network is about to be upgraded, usually two to four years before a contract is awarded.
| # | Project | Department | Type | Budget |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Franklin Street from 5th North St to 12th North St | Water Distribution | Water mains and distribution | $745K | 2027 |
| 2 | 1st North Street from German St to Front St | Water Distribution | Water mains and distribution | $699K | 2028 |
| 3 | Payne Street from Center Street to 5th North Street | Sewer | Sewer rehabilitation and I&I | $674K | 2029 |
| 4 | Junior Pioneer Park Low Zone Watermain Loop | Water Distribution | Water mains and distribution | $660K | 2026 |
| 5 | Franklin Street from 5th North St to 12th North St | Sewer | Sewer rehabilitation and I&I | $613K | 2027 |
| 6 | Bridge Street from Cottonwood St to Tower Rd | Water Distribution | Sewer rehabilitation and I&I | $564K | 2025 |
| 7 | Payne Street from Center Street to 5th North Street | Water Distribution | Water mains and distribution | $532K | 2029 |
| 8 | Bridge Street from Cottonwood St to Tower Rd | Sewer | Sewer rehabilitation and I&I | $507K | 2025 |
| 9 | State Street from 12th North St to 16th North St | Water Distribution | Water mains and distribution | $426K | 2026 |
| 10 | German Street from Center St to 3rd South St | Water Distribution | Water mains and distribution | $396K | 2028 |

Sources and methodology
Budgets and years are as published in New Ulm’s capital improvement plan or adopted budget. Klarifi extracts the water, sewer and wastewater line items from the published document, keeps the page reference for each one, and assigns a project type from the title and description with a keyword classifier. Figures are planning budgets, not awarded contracts, and can change when a plan is re-adopted.
Documents: CIP 2025–2029 (18 line items).
